Our client, a leading healthcare provider in Namibia, offering comprehensive services and specialised renal care is seeking a highly skilled and motivated Clinical Technologist specialising in Nephrology to join their team
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
-
Operate, monitor, and maintain dialysis equipment, ensuring all systems function optimally for patient care.
-
Administer dialysis treatments to patients, ensuring safe and effective therapy in compliance with clinical protocols.
-
Assist in managing patients with chronic kidney disease by offering clinical support, education, and treatment options.
-
Perform diagnostic tests such as blood pressure monitoring, ultrafiltration, and blood sampling.
-
Work closely with nephrologists, nurses, and other healthcare professionals to provide patient-centered care.
-
Participate in the calibration and maintenance of dialysis machines and other medical equipment.
-
Ensure strict adherence to infection control and safety standards within the unit by following infection control policies and procedures as per company guidelines.
-
Provide training and mentorship to junior staff and new team members.
-
Maintain and regularly update accurate and up-to-date patient medical files, including proper documentation and information on patient treatments and dialysis procedures.
-
Attend doctors’ rounds and record changes made by the treating physician.
-
Ensure that the prescribed erythropoietin (EPO) is administered to patients as directed by the physician.
-
Conduct daily checks on the RO system in the unit and hospital to ensure proper functioning.
-
Manage acute cases within the hospital as required.
-
Monitor and control the appropriate stock usage within the unit to prevent wastage and ensure operational efficiency.
-
Assist the Unit Manager in auditing patient files to maintain high-quality standards of care.
